Crochet Kit - V-Stitch Cardi

SKU: B71304

This cardigan is worked bottom up starting with the back panel, continuing with first front panel without breaking yarn, then rejoined for second front panel and seaming up the sides. Sleeves are joined to armhole and worked in continuous rounds. Lastly neckline ribbing is worked in rows.

Skill Level
Level 3 - Intermediate
Project Type
Cardigan
Yarn Used
Coboo® - 835
Pattern Gauge
14 dc x 7 rows с 4 x 4” / 10 x 10cm
Pattern Size Options
S, M, L, XL, 2X, 3X, 4X, 5X
Pattern Yarn Weight
3 Light / DK
Dimensions Detail

To fit bust: 34", 38", 42", 46", 50", 54", 58", 62"

Lovely yarn

I really loved the yarn because of its softness. The instructions of the pattern are not precise. The sides do not match up because the V stitches are in different vertical directions (I had to redo the front panels and stitch them at the shoulders). The pattern says to attach the sleeves to the 2 chain spaces but there are no 2 chain spaces on the vertical sides of the panels. Adding a double crochet at the end of the rows would have made it easier and neater to seam the sides together.
